Hotel design cannot turn its back on these new challenges, but it must also respect the fundamental principles of circulation, sizing, and programming that define a hotel project, while aiming to innovate. For this reason, a transversal approach is essential in the process. A 360-degree vision of all stakeholders in the project is necessary: developers, managers, directors, suppliers and specialists, users, and finally experts in lighting, acoustics, energy efficiency, safety, facility management, neuroarchitecture, and other specialties. Their combined synergies are crucial to shaping the hotel of 2030. The Escola Sert roundtable aims to highlight the added value of cross-disciplinary training and design, proposing an innovative and contemporary approach within the hospitality and tourism industry. Its goal is to provide a current response to hotel needs while integrating the innovation that architects can bring to the project.
